In 1959, McCambridge appeared opposite Katharine Hepburn, Montgomery Clift and Elizabeth Taylor in the Joseph L. Mankiewicz film adaptation of Tennessee Williams' Suddenly, Last Summer. . Few actors could have taken, or. Mercedes McCambridge was born in Joliet, Illinois, on March 16, 1916, to Marie Mahaffry and John Patrick McCambridge. McCambridge played the supporting role of Luz in the George Stevens classic Giant (1956), which starred Elizabeth Taylor, Rock Hudson, and James Dean. In the 1970s, she was nominated at the Broadway's Tony Awards for the Best Supporting or Featured Actress for her role in The Love Suicide at Schofield Barracks. In the mid-1970s, McCambridge briefly took a position as director of Livingrin, a Pennsylvania rehabilitation center for alcoholics. For her contribution to television and motion picture industry, Mercedes McCambridge has two stars on the Hollywood Walk of Fame: one for motion pictures, located at 1722 Vine Street, and one for television located at 6243 Hollywood Boulevard. In the 1940s and 1950s, McCambridge appeared in various popular radio programs, including I Love A Mystery, A Date with Judy, Lights Out, Screen Directors Playhouse, and Defense Attorney (lead role). In the season one episode of the original Lost in Space series "The Space Croppers", first aired on CBS on March 30, 1966, McCambridge played Sybilla, the matriarch of a family of supernatural space farmers. Just two weeks prior to her 88th birthday, McCambridge passed away in her residence at La Jolla in San Diego, on March 2, 2004. From 1975 to 1982, McCambridge devoted her time to the nonprofit Livengrin Foundation of Bensalem, Pennsylvania. Livengrin still operates today, and has 129 beds and 8 outpatient clinics throughout southeastern Pennsylvania, treating both alcoholism and drug addiction. Son Criticized Actress Mercedes McCambridge Before Suicide, Killings BILL SIMMONS April 17, 1989 LITTLE ROCK (AP) _ The son of Mercedes McCambridge left the actress a plaintive letter before he killed his family and committed suicide, telling her you have never been there for me and saying she called him a snivelling wimp.
